ORDER
The present Writ Petition has been filed for the issuance of a Writ of Mandamus, to direct the respondents to publish the reserve list and conduct counseling for each communal category pursuant to the provisional selection list published by the 2nd Respondent vide proceedings No. Nil dated 04.07.2025, pursuant to Notification No. 01/DMA/Recruitment/2024 dated 02.02.2024 issued by the 2nd Respondent, in accordance with Section 3(u) of the Tamil Nadu Government Servants (Conditions of Service) Act, 2016, and in the light of the proceedings passed by the 2nd Respondent in Na.Ka.No.14859/2022/M1 dated 14.11.2025, by considering the Petitioners representations dated 16.12.2025 and 04.03.2026 within the period that may be stipulated by this Court.
2.The contention of the petitioner is that the respondents are bound to publish the selected list as well as the reserve list as per the judgment rendered by the Honourable Division Bench in the case of M.S.Kalaivani Vs. The Secretary, Tamil Nadu Public Service Commission reported in 2025 SCC OnLine Mad 2076. The relevant portion of the judgment is extracted hereunder:
"36. In that view of the matter, this Court is inclined to dispose of the writ appeal with the following orders:
(i) that the impugned order of the writ Court is set aside. As a sequel, the stand of TNPSC reflected or emanated from TNPSC Office Order No.134 dated 12.11.2020 is declared as unenforceable in view of the mandatory legal provisions of 2016 Act.
(ii) As a result of which, TNPSC is bound to publish a Reserve List in each of the communal category even for the Combined Civil Services Examination-II (Interview Posts) (Group-II Services) pursuant to Notification No.7/2015 dated 30.04.2015.
(iii) Therefore, there shall be a direction to TNPSC to prepare a Reserve List in each of the communal category including the general turn category and such a list consisting of not less than 25% equal to the selected candidates be published by TNPSC within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
